summ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orpetres2016-05-26 00:31:59 +0200
committerpetres2016-05-26 00:31:59 +0200
commit182152b8bed8dabef90e7117ec642478676bcba0 (patch)
tree0af7b9a286de27c1faff37fdede577d5515913d2
parentaed15e6291dace6c6d6cac0b8686e807a9dd5036 (diff)
downloadaur-182152b8bed8dabef90e7117ec642478676bcba0.tar.gz
go building package specific
-rw-r--r--.SRCINFO4
-rw-r--r--PKGBUILD23
2 files changed, 10 insertions, 17 deletions
diff --git a/.SRCINFO b/.SRCINFO
index c9014319cda4..3c0e3ea78179 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,9 +1,9 @@
# Generated by mksrcinfo v8
-# Thu May 19 16:09:36 UTC 2016
+# Wed May 25 22:30:51 UTC 2016
pkgbase = gocryptfs
pkgdesc = Encrypted overlay filesystem written in Go.
pkgver = 0.10_rc3
- pkgrel = 1
+ pkgrel = 2
url = https://github.com/rfjakob/gocryptfs
arch = i686
arch = x86_64
diff --git a/PKGBUILD b/PKGBUILD
index bbf4d527f47c..cd7be858a55b 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-2,7 +2,7 @@
pkgname=gocryptfs
pkgver=0.10_rc3
_tag=v0.10-rc3
-pkgrel=1
+pkgrel=2
pkgdesc="Encrypted overlay filesystem written in Go."
arch=('i686' 'x86_64')
url="https://github.com/rfjakob/gocryptfs"
@@ -13,24 +13,17 @@ source=("git+https://github.com/rfjakob/gocryptfs.git#tag=$_tag")
md5sums=('SKIP')
prepare() {
- cd gocryptfs
-
- mkdir -p .gopath/src/github.com/rfjakob
- ln -sf "$PWD" .gopath/src/github.com/rfjakob/gocryptfs
- export GOPATH="$PWD/.gopath"
-
- go get github.com/rfjakob/gocryptfs
+ export GOPATH="$PWD/GO"
+ mkdir -p $GOPATH/src/github.com/rfjakob
+ ln -sf $PWD/gocryptfs $GOPATH/src/github.com/rfjakob/
+ go get -d github.com/rfjakob/gocryptfs
}
build() {
- cd gocryptfs
- export GOPATH="$PWD/.gopath"
-
- #go build -gccgoflags -gcflags "$CFLAGS" -ldflags "$LDFLAGS"
- go build
+ export GOPATH="$PWD/GO"
+ $GOPATH/src/github.com/rfjakob/gocryptfs/build.bash
}
package() {
- cd gocryptfs
- install -Dm755 gocryptfs "$pkgdir/usr/bin/gocryptfs"
+ install -Dm755 "$PWD/GO/bin/gocryptfs" "$pkgdir/usr/bin/gocryptfs"
}